Ingredients for Chicken Spaghetti
Key Ingredients You'll Need
Creating your delicious Chicken Spaghetti Easy Recipe starts with some essential ingredients, each playing a vital role in crafting that creamy, baked goodness. Here's what you'll need:
- 8 oz spaghetti – The base of your dish.
- 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ded – I recommend using rotisserie chicken for quick prep.
- 1 can (10.5 oz) cream of chicken soup – Adds a rich, savory flavor.
- 1 can (10.5 oz) cream of mushroom soup – For added creaminess.
- 1 cup sour cream – Helps achieve that delightful creamy texture.
- ½ cup chicken broth – Makes the dish more flavorful and prevents it from drying out.
- ½ cup green bell pepper, diced – Adds a nice crunch and color.
- ½ cup onion, diced – Offers aromatic sweetness.
- 2 cups Mexican cheese blend, shredded – For that gooey, cheesy topping.
- Seasonings – Include gar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.

Cook the Spaghetti to Perfection
Follow the package instructions to cook your spaghetti. Aim for al dente—this means it should still have a slight bite to it. If you overcook it, the pasta can become mushy once baked. After draining, set the pasta aside as you prepare the creamy base.
Create the Creamy Sauce Base
In a large mixing bowl, combine the cream of chicken soup, cream of mushroom soup, sour cream, and chicken broth. Stir until the mixture is smooth and creamy. This rich sauce is key to achieving that lush, comforting flavor that makes this casserole stand out.
To season, add in the gar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per. Mixing these spices not only enhances the flavor but also adds a touch of warmth to your chicken spaghetti.
Combine Ingredients for the Ultimate Casserole
Once your sauce is ready, it’s time to bring everything together! Gently fold in the cooked spaghetti, shredded chicken, diced bell pepper, diced onion, and 1 cup of cheese. The combination should be thoroughly mixed to ensure every bite is bursting with flavor!
Transfer this delectable mixture into a greased 9×13-inch baking dish, spreading it evenly. For that extra indulgence, top it off with the remaining cup of shredded cheese.
Bake and Melt the Cheese
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Cover your casserole dish with foil, and bake for 20 minutes. This will help the flavors meld beautifully. After 20 minutes, remove the foil and let it bake for another 10-15 minutes until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
Give your chicken spaghetti a chance to rest for about 5 minutes before serving. This allows the dish to settle, making it easier to serve.

Preventing a Mushy Consistency
To avoid a mushy final dish, cook your spaghetti just until al dente, keeping in mind it will continue to soften while baking. Additionally, if your sauce feels too thick before baking, don’t hesitate to add a splash of chicken broth. This extra moisture will keep your chicken spaghetti creamy without losing that delightful bite in the pasta.

FAQs about Chicken Spaghetti
Can I make this recipe in advance?
Absolutely! This chicken spaghetti easy recipe is perfect for meal prep. You can assemble the dish a day ahead and store it in the refrigerator, covered. When you're ready to enjoy, simply pop it in the oven and bake according to the instructions. This not only saves time but allows the flavors to meld beautifully!
How can I make it healthier?
To lighten up your chicken spaghetti, consider using whole wheat spaghetti for added fiber. You can also substitute low-fat sour cream and opt for a lower-fat cheese blend. Adding more vegetables, like spinach or zucchini, can increase the nutrient density while keeping it delicious. Chicken Spaghetti Easy Recipe – Best Creamy Bake
Equipment
- Baking dish
Ingredients
- 8 oz spaghetti
- 2 cups cooked chicken, shredded Use rotisserie chicken for quicker preparation.
- 1 can (10.5 oz) cream of chicken soup
- 1 can (10.5 oz) cream of mushroom soup
- 1 cup sour cream
- ½ cup chicken broth Add more if sauce is too thick.
- ½ cup green bell pepper, diced Sauté for enhanced flavor.
- ½ cup onion, diced Sauté for enhanced flavor.
- 2 cups Mexican cheese blend, shredded
- ½ teaspoon garlic powder
- ½ teaspoon onion powder
- ½ teaspoon paprika
- 1 teaspoon salt or to taste
- ½ teaspoon black pepper
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Cook spaghetti according to package instructions until al dente, then drain and set aside.
- In a large bowl, mix cream of chicken soup, cream of mushroom soup, sour cream, and chicken broth until smooth.
- Add gar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per, and stir well.
- Mix in cooked spaghetti, shredded chicken, diced bell pepper, diced onion, and 1 cup of cheese until fully combined.
- Transfer mixture into a greased 9×13-inch baking dish and spread evenly.
- Top with remaining 1 cup of shredded cheese.
- Cover with foil and bake for 20 minutes.
- Remove foil and bake for an additional 10–15 minutes until cheese is melted and bubbly.
- Let rest for 5 minutes before serving.
